From 0221f15f4ff84f18d9d95f0a9ce71b39cdc9e1a6 Mon Sep 17 00:00:00 2001 From: Simon Knott Date: Tue, 29 Oct 2024 10:07:59 +0100 Subject: [PATCH] chore(control-or-meta): mention in docs (#33338) --- docs/src/api/class-keyboard.md | 25 +++++------------------ packages/playwright-core/types/types.d.ts | 5 +---- 2 files changed, 6 insertions(+), 24 deletions(-) diff --git a/docs/src/api/class-keyboard.md b/docs/src/api/class-keyboard.md index f86c4ad11f..0bcaf6a59f 100644 --- a/docs/src/api/class-keyboard.md +++ b/docs/src/api/class-keyboard.md @@ -104,38 +104,23 @@ await page.Keyboard.PressAsync("Shift+A"); An example to trigger select-all with the keyboard ```js -// on Windows and Linux -await page.keyboard.press('Control+A'); -// on macOS -await page.keyboard.press('Meta+A'); +await page.keyboard.press('ControlOrMeta+A'); ``` ```java -// on Windows and Linux -page.keyboard().press("Control+A"); -// on macOS -page.keyboard().press("Meta+A"); +page.keyboard().press("ControlOrMeta+A"); ``` ```python async -# on windows and linux -await page.keyboard.press("Control+A") -# on mac_os -await page.keyboard.press("Meta+A") +await page.keyboard.press("ControlOrMeta+A") ``` ```python sync -# on windows and linux -page.keyboard.press("Control+A") -# on mac_os -page.keyboard.press("Meta+A") +page.keyboard.press("ControlOrMeta+A") ``` ```csharp -// on Windows and Linux -await page.Keyboard.PressAsync("Control+A"); -// on macOS -await page.Keyboard.PressAsync("Meta+A"); +await page.Keyboard.PressAsync("ControlOrMeta+A"); ``` ## async method: Keyboard.down diff --git a/packages/playwright-core/types/types.d.ts b/packages/playwright-core/types/types.d.ts index 092f75b263..2d4ecc2b7c 100644 --- a/packages/playwright-core/types/types.d.ts +++ b/packages/playwright-core/types/types.d.ts @@ -19819,10 +19819,7 @@ export interface FrameLocator { * An example to trigger select-all with the keyboard * * ```js - * // on Windows and Linux - * await page.keyboard.press('Control+A'); - * // on macOS - * await page.keyboard.press('Meta+A'); + * await page.keyboard.press('ControlOrMeta+A'); * ``` * */